A lot of people don't get the interchange rule. By way of explanation when we increased the bench to 5 they did not increase the number of interchanges. It remained at 75.

Heath gets 27% game time and some think that is a waste but it's not.

Lets say you replace Heath with Lindsay. You would automatically try and give Lindsay 70% game time at least. You then look at your lowest value player and lets say it is Laurie. You'd still want to give him at least 60% game time.

That means your better players spend less time on the ground. Do you really want to reduce 7 of your better players game time by 5%, just so the least valuable player gets it.

  • CASEY: Richmond

    The winds finally returned to Casey Fields for the Demons’ third home game of the VFL season, and its impact was immediate. After two opening rounds played in uncharacteristically fine conditions, the Anzac Day clash brought back the familiar gusty conditions that have been a feature of the region at this time of the year.
    Forced to kick into the breeze first, the slow-starting Demons faced a tricky opening against an enthusiastic young Tigers outfit. Casey responded by turning the contest into a scramble, pressuring Richmond into errors and missed targets. The tactic proved crucial, keeping the game tight for three and a half quarters before the Demons pulled away with the autumn wind at their backs.
